Why Google Ads Matter for Attorneys
Google Ads operates on a pay-per-click (PPC) model, meaning you only pay when someone clicks on your ad. This approach ensures your marketing dollars are spent on users who are actively interested in your services. Here are some of the key benefits of Google Ads for attorneys:
1. Instant Visibility at the Top of Search Results
Appearing at the top of Google’s search results is critical for capturing client attention, and Google Ads puts you there instantly. For high-demand services like personal injury, family law, or criminal defense, this visibility can make all the difference.
Example:
When someone searches for “divorce lawyer in [City],” your ad appears at the top, ensuring your firm is one of the first options they consider.
2. Targeting High-Intent Clients
Google Ads allows you to target users based on specific keywords that signal high intent. These are people actively searching for legal help, such as “DUI attorney near me” or “best estate planning lawyer in [City].”
Why This Matters:
- Users searching for these terms are more likely to convert because they’re ready to take action.
- Targeting these keywords ensures your ads reach the right audience, maximizing your return on investment (ROI).
3. Compete in a Crowded Market
The legal field is highly competitive, with many firms vying for the same clients. Google Ads helps level the playing field by giving your firm a chance to stand out, even against larger competitors with bigger budgets.
How This Works:
- Ads appear based on keyword bidding, relevance, and quality. A well-strategized ad campaign can outperform competitors, even if their budget is higher.
- Your firm’s message, reviews, and call-to-action (CTA) can differentiate you from others in the search results.
4. Geographic Targeting for Local Clients
Most legal services are location-specific, and Google Ads allows you to target clients within your practice area. This ensures your ads are only shown to people in your geographic region who are likely to become clients.
Example:
A criminal defense attorney in Los Angeles can target users searching for “criminal lawyer in LA,” ensuring their ads are seen only by potential clients in their service area.
5. Detailed Analytics and Performance Tracking
Google Ads provides robust analytics, allowing you to track clicks, impressions, conversions, and overall ROI. This data ensures you understand how your campaigns are performing and where to optimize for even better results.
Key Features of Google Ads for Attorneys
To maximize the benefits of Google Ads, it’s essential to leverage its powerful features:
- Keyword Targeting: Choose high-intent keywords that reflect your practice areas and client needs.
- Ad Extensions: Add features like call buttons, location details, and site links to make your ads more engaging.
- Responsive Search Ads: Use multiple headlines and descriptions to create dynamic ads that adapt to user searches.
- Remarketing: Re-engage users who visited your website but didn’t convert, encouraging them to return and book a consultation.
